dental implant failure peri-implantitis bone loss diagram

A medical anatomical diagram illustrating the pathophysiology of peri-implantitis and associated bone loss. Section A shows a cross-sectional view of the mandible with a dental implant integrated between natural teeth. A red arrow indicates localized alveolar bone resorption around the implant's threaded body. Section B provides a magnified view of the infectious process. It depicts the exposed implant surface following bone loss, which is heavily colonized by a complex microbial biofilm (represented in green). Labels identify specific pathogens involved in the biofilm community, including anaerobic bacteria such as Fusobacterium spp., Treponema spp., Porphyromonas gingivalis, Tannerella forsythia, and Aggregatibacter actinomycetemcomitans, as well as opportunistic fungi and viruses. The diagram highlights how progressive bone destruction provides an environment for bacterial colonization and the subsequent formation of a multi-species biofilm, which further exacerbates tissue inflammation and implant failure. This medical infographic illustrates the pathophysiology and progression of peri-implantitis within the oral cavity. It features a central anatomical view of an open mouth showing microbiota distribution on the tongue and a localized peri-implant injury site. Surrounding diagrams detail the immune response and bone degradation sequence. Section B highlights the activation of the innate immune system, identifying macrophages, dendritic cells, mast cells, and neutrophils at the infection site. Inset C depicts M1 macrophage activity exacerbating inflammation and accelerating osteolysis. Inset D shows neutrophils releasing pro-inflammatory cytokines, specifically IL-1 and TNF-alpha, which drive osteolytic damage. The progression culminates in Section E, illustrating significant alveolar bone loss, gingival recession, and dental implant failure. A detailed legend identifies key components: Macrophages, M1 phenotype, Neutrophils, Buccal Microbiota, TNF-alpha, and IL-1. This clinical photograph displays a failed dental implant within an intraoral setting, illustrating severe peri-implantitis and implant failure. The visual focus is on a vertically oriented titanium implant fixture that exhibits extensive exposure of its threaded surface, indicating profound marginal bone loss and loss of osseointegration. The surrounding soft tissues are pathologically altered, appearing erythematous (dark red) and edematous, suggesting active inflammation and mucositis. At the base of the implant, there is evidence of gingival recession and irregular tissue attachment. The overall presentation serves as a teaching case for complications arising from the lack of supportive periodontal therapy (SPT), highlighting the progression from peri-implant mucositis to significant peri-implant bone destruction and ultimate fixture failure.
| Early Failure | Late Failure | |
|---|---|---|
| Timing | Before final prosthesis placement (within osseointegration phase) | 1-3+ years after implant placement |
| Core mechanism | Failure of bone-implant integration ("rejection") | Loss of an already-integrated implant |
| Main drivers | Biological non-acceptance, surgical trauma, systemic disease | Peri-implantitis, biomechanical overload, parafunctional habits |


| Type | Description | Failure Risk |
|---|---|---|
| Type I | Dense cortical bone | Lowest |
| Type II | Thick cortical + dense trabecular | Low |
| Type III | Thin cortical + dense trabecular | Moderate |
| Type IV | Very thin cortical + sparse trabecular | Highest |

| Category | Cause | Early/Late |
|---|---|---|
| Biological | Failed osseointegration (fibrous encapsulation) | Early |
| Infection | Peri-implantitis (biofilm, IL-1/TNF-α driven osteolysis) | Late |
| Patient habit | Smoking (impaired vascularity/healing) | Both |
| Parafunctional | Bruxism (excessive micromotion/loading) | Both |
| Systemic | Diabetes, osteoporosis, cardiovascular disease, immunosuppression | Both |
| Medication | Bisphosphonates (MRONJ), SSRIs, corticosteroids | Both |
| Bone factors | Poor bone quality (Type IV), maxillary posterior site | Early |
| Surgical | Overheating (>47°C), poor primary stability, placement errors | Early |
| Mechanical | Overloading, traumatic occlusion, poor prosthetic design | Late |
